Traffic problems

'No shortcuts please' - Anonymous writes:

Traffic has drastically increased along West Park Road in Montgomery Park recently.

Most of the congestion is caused at the Beyers Naudé and West Park intersection. The main root of the matter, I believe, are the reckless motorists who cut through the [back] roads and try to skip the traffic queue by rejoining the traffic just before the intersection.

It simply causes unnecessary traffic. If you are late, you should just make the effort to leave earlier and not cause problems for other motorists.

I think the local councillor should be looking into such problems, and make contact with [Metro police], so fines can be issued to traffic offenders. It is the only way that I see this problem ending.
